Beyoncé - All Night is new single in US
it was released to urban radio this week and rhythmic radio release on Dec.06

it's also new single in UK.
according to Music Week's Key Release, it will be released on Dec.16 Jan.06
it's on Capital FM's upcoming new release too.

Credit

QUOTE
WRITTEN BY THOMAS WESLEY PENTZ, BEYONCÉ, HENRY ALLEN, TIMOTHY AND THERON THOMAS, ILSEY JUBER, AKIL KING, JARAMYE DANIELS, ANDRE BENJAMIN, PATRICK BROWN, ANTWAN PATTON
PRODUCED BY DIPLO AND BEYONCÉ / CO-PRODUCED BY KING HENRY / VOCAL PRODUCTION BY BEYONCÉ / BACKGROUND VOCALS BY DIPLO AND KING HENRY
HORNS BY RANDOLPH ELLIS, PETER ORTEGA, CHRISTOPHER GRAY, RICHARD LUCCHESE / HORNS ARRANGED BY DEREK DIXIE / HORNS RECORDED BY LESTER MENDOZA STRINGS BY ERIC GORFAIN, DAPHNE CHEN, CHARLIE BISHARAT, JOSEFINA VERGARA, SONGA LEE, MARISA KUNEY, NEEL HAMMOND, SUSAN CHATMAN, KATIE SLOAN, AMY WICKMAN, LISA DONDLINGER, TERRY GLENNY, INA VELI, GINA KRONSTADT, YELENA YEGORYAN, RADU PIEPTEA, CRYSTAL ALFORQUE, SERENA MCKINNEY, LEAH KATZ, ALMA FERNANDEZ, RODNEY WIRTZ, BRIANA BANDY, ANNA BULBROOK, GRACE PARK, RICHARD DODD, JOHN KROVOZA, IRA GLANSBEEK, VANESSA FAIRBAIRN-SMITH, GINGER MURPHY, ADRIENNE WOODS, DENISE BRIESE, RYAN CROSS, GEOFF OSIKA / ORCHESTRATIONS BY ERIC GORFAIN / STRING ARRANGEMENT BY JON BRION / STRINGS, KEYBOARDS AND BASS ENGINEERED BY GREG KOLLER / GUITAR BY KING HENRY / BASS BY MARCUS MILLER / DRUM PROGRAMMING BY DEREK DIXIE, DIPLO AND KING HENRY / ADDITIONAL INSTRUMENTATION BY DEREK DIXIE / PROTOOLS EDITING AND KEYBOARDS RECORDED BY ERIC CAUDIEUX /
RECORDED BY STUART WHITE / SECOND ENGINEERING BY RAMON RIVAS / ASSISTANT RECORDING ENGINEERING BY JOHN CRANFIELD /
MIXED BY TONY MASERATI / ASSISTANT MIX ENGINEERING BY TYLER SCOTT / MASTERED BY DAVE KUTCH

CONTAINS ELEMENTS OF “SPOTTIEOTTIEDOPALISCIOUS” WRITTEN BY ANDRE BENJAMIN, PATRICK BROWN AND ANTWAN PATTON. PUBLISHED BY BMG MONARCH (ASCAP)/GNAT BOOTY MUSIC (ASCAP), SONGS OF WINDSWEPT (BMI)/HITCO MUSIC (BMI) / ORGANIZED NOIZE MUSIC (BMI). ALL RIGHTS ADMINISTERED BY BMG RIGHTS MANAGEMENT (US) LLC.
